Our Craft Process

From soil to bottle - every step matters

Creating exceptional Himalayan kiwi wine requires dedication at every stage. Our soil-to-bottle philosophy ensures that every step of the process is handled with care, preserving the natural character of our fruit while crafting a truly distinctive wine.

Kiwi Cultivation
01

Kiwi Cultivation

Our journey begins in the fertile hills of Dhankuta, where we cultivate kiwi vines using sustainable farming practices. The cool mountain climate and mineral-rich soil create ideal conditions for growing premium fruit.

  • Organic farming methods
  • Careful vine management
  • Natural pest control
  • Optimal growing conditions

Fermentation
04

Fermentation

The kiwi juice undergoes controlled fermentation using selected yeast strains. This crucial stage transforms the fruit sugars into alcohol while developing complex flavors and aromas.

  • Temperature control
  • Selected yeast strains
  • Careful monitoring
  • Flavor development
